STMicroelectronics can have EUR2 billion in Italian aid for chip plant, EU watchdog says

( May 31, 2024, 07:01 GMT | Official Statement) -- MLex Summary: STMicroelectronics will receive direct grants worth around 2 billion euros from the Italian government to support its investment in a new chip-manufacturing plant for its silicon carbide power devices in Catania, Sicily, after the European Commission cleared the support under EU state aid rules. The measure will boost Europe's security of supply, resilience and digital sovereignty in semiconductor technologies, in line with the European Chips Act Communication, the commission said today.Statement follows. ...
